Est. 2020. Reported closed Feb. 2024; re-opened & relocated from 372 24th St in Dec. 2024. Fully vegan restaurant offers Impossible & Beyond Meat burgers, chicken sandwiches, milkshakes and fries. Black-owned. Open Thu-Fri 11:30am-3:00pm, 5:00pm-8:30pm, Sat-Sun 11:30am-8:30pm. Closed Mon - Wed.

Terrible and over priced

If I could give 0 stars I would. Some of the worst vegan food I’ve had in the bay.

We got the Philly cheese steak, the La Lulu burger, and the Lizard Salas and they were all so bad.

The Philly cheese steak didn’t resemble a Philly in any way possible. The flavor was very bad, pretty sweet for some reason, and it had no onions or peppers.

The salad had decent flavor but had way way too much dressing on it making it almost inedible.

The La Lulu burger was also disappointing. The patty was dry and tough to chew.

Cons: Expensive, Bad food, Sad interior l

Damn good, but way overpriced

This hits the spot when it comes to burger and fries cravings - all plant based. Yay!!
Solid, diverse options. I’m glad you can always switch out the patty, since I am not a fan of the impossible burger. The fried chick’n is killer, so is the pretzel bun. Fries are good too. I do not like the BBQ sauce and I find it sort of disturbing that their ketchup are these tiny Heinz pouches that have HFCS in them. Seriously??? Plus it adds a lot of unnecessary waste.
For that price range and business model, I’d hope for a different ketchup. This makes me quite skeptical of the quality and ingredients of their other food products.

Pros: Full-on vegan , High in protein

Cons: High-fructose corn syrup ketchup; , Way too expensive for the quality, Gives ketchup and utensils without asking

Super tasty and filling burgers

Malibu has a simple, but excellent menu of mostly burgers, some sides (including a few different fry options), and shakes. All the burgers taste amazing, particularly the chicken-based options. They pair very well with a side of tator tots.

There’s not of a lot of seating inside or out, so be prepared to take your burger elsewhere.

Pros: Very well-done burgers, Friendly staff

Cons: Lack of seating

Vegan In-N-Out?!

Been waiting to try Malibu's Burgers since they were a pop up and finally had a reason to go. Went on a Thursday around 4:45pm and there wasn't a line! We received our food in less than 10 minutes after ordering. I got the classic Malibu Burger, tots, "chicken" tenders, and a cookies and cream milkshake. The burger was pretty standard, but still really good. "Chicken" tenders were bomb!! The tots and fries were average, but the milkshake was AMAZING!!!! So creamy, rich, and delicious. Haven't had as good of a milkshake since going vegan. Malibu's is definitely worth a try if you're in the area!

Pros: All vegan menu, Friendly staff, Great location

Cons: Pricey, Street parking only
